Luckett Be a 'Lady' on Second Album

  /  12.16.2008

letoya_luckett.jpg

LeToya Luckett is in the studio finishing her sophomore album, Lady Love, scheduled for release on March 24 (EMI Music), staging-rapup.kinsta.cloud has learned.

The former Destiny’s Child member is working with Missy Elliott, Chris Brown, and Ne-Yo on the follow-up to 2006’s LeToya. The potential first single was written by Ne-Yo.

The “Torn” singer’s debut album opened at No. 1 on the Billboard 200 in August 2006, selling 165,000 copies in its first week.
